I used to have an Itg filter. After a couple of cleanings it started to really break down, and the adhesive fell apart. I now have an AFE 3.5" filter, I like it much better. Its cotton guaze as opposed to foam with oil. basically from what I understand, the foam uses static electricity to pull the dirt towards the oil. The dirt sticks to the oil. However when the filter gets "clogged" the dirt no longer sticks to the oil, therefore letting it flow through the filter.
The cotton guaze just gets clogged, and you loose some power.
